Added UI options to enable the existing export search
The setting on whether the existing export search is enabled or not has been made configurable in both the CLI and the GUI (instead of being hardcoded):
- A search-existing-exports option has been added to all CLI export commands, which enables the existing export search for the respective command.
- A Search for existing exports option has been added to the GUI settings, which enables the existing export search for exports.

Additionally, there have been several minor improvements:
- The ConsoleProgressLogger has been fixed to interpolate given messages (previously, the square brackets in the default export file names could cause an exception).
- The names of existing channel exports in log messages have been enclosed by quotation marks.
- The setting on how to handle existing export files has been renamed from prev-export / Previous Export to export-exists / Export Exists.

DiscordChatExporter is an application that can be used to export message history from any Discord channel to a file. It works with direct messages, group messages, and server channels, and supports Discord's dialect of markdown as well as most other rich media features.

Important: To launch the GUI version of the app on MacOS, you need to first remove the downloaded file from quarantine. You can do that by running the following command in the terminal: xattr -rd com.apple.quarantine DiscordChatExporter.app.

Features

  • Cross-platform graphical and command-line interfaces
  • Authentication via either a user or a bot token
  • Multiple output formats: HTML (dark/light), TXT, CSV, JSON
  • Support for markdown, attachments, embeds, emoji, and other rich media features
  • File partitioning, date ranges, message filtering, and other export options
  • Self-contained exports that can be viewed offline
